<br>Flying in a private jet is often associated with luxury, exclusivity, and convenience. However, many potential travelers may be surprised to learn about the various costs associated with private jet flights. This article aims to provide a comprehensive overview of private jet flight costs, including factors that influence pricing, types of jets available, and tips for managing expenses effectively.
<br>
Understanding Private Jet Flight Costs<br>Private jet flight costs can vary significantly based on a multitude of factors, including the type of aircraft, the distance traveled, and the specific services requested. On average, hourly rates for private jet rentals can range from $1,200 to over $10,000, depending on the jet’s size and capabilities. It is essential to break down these costs to understand what goes into the pricing of a private flight.
<br>
Factors Influencing Private Jet CostsAircraft Type: The type of aircraft is one of the most significant determinants of cost. Light jets, which are suitable for short flights and fewer passengers, typically cost between $1,200 to $3,000 per hour. Midsize jets, which offer more space and range, can cost between $3,000 to $6,000 per hour. Heavy jets and ultra-long-range jets, designed for long-haul flights and larger groups, can command rates from $6,000 to $10,000 or more per hour.
Flight Distance: The distance of the flight also plays a crucial role in determining the cost. Longer flights may incur additional fees, including fuel surcharges and landing fees at airports. Furthermore, the time spent in the air can increase the overall cost due to the hourly rental rate.
Airport Fees: Different airports have varying landing and takeoff fees, which can add to the overall cost of the flight. Private jets often use smaller airports that may have lower fees, but this is not always the case. Additionally, some airports may charge for overnight parking, which can further increase expenses.
Crew Costs: The cost of hiring a flight crew is typically included in the hourly rate, but additional crew members may be required for longer flights. These costs can add up, particularly for flights exceeding several hours.
Fuel Prices: Fluctuating fuel prices can significantly impact the cost of private jet flights. Operators may pass on these costs to customers, especially during times of high fuel prices.
Additional Services: Private jet travel often includes additional services such as catering, ground transportation, and in-flight entertainment. These services can add substantial costs to the overall flight price. For instance, gourmet catering can range from a few hundred to several thousand dollars, depending on the menu selected.
Types of Private Jets
<br>Understanding the different types of private jets available can help travelers make informed decisions about their flight options. Here are the primary categories:
<br>
Light Jets: Ideal for short-haul flights, light jets accommodate 4-8 passengers and are best for trips of up to 2,000 miles. Examples include the Cessna Citation Mustang and the Embraer Phenom 100.Midsize Jets: Midsize jets offer more space and range, accommodating 6-9 passengers and suitable for flights up to 3,500 miles. Examples include the Hawker 800XP and the Citation XLS.
Heavy Jets: These jets can carry 10-20 passengers and are designed for long-haul flights, with ranges exceeding 6,000 miles. Examples include the Gulfstream G550 and the Bombardier Global 6000.
Ultra-Long-Range Jets: These jets are equipped for transcontinental and intercontinental flights, featuring luxurious amenities and advanced technology. Examples include the Gulfstream G650 and the Bombardier Global 7500.
Cost Management Tips
<br>For those considering private jet travel, there are several strategies to manage costs effectively:
<br>
Book in Advance: Booking flights well in advance can help secure better rates and availability. Last-minute bookings often come with premium pricing.Consider Empty Leg Flights: Empty leg flights, which occur when a jet is returning to its home base or repositioning for another flight, can offer significant discounts. These flights can be up to 75% cheaper than regular charter flights.
Join a Jet Card Program: Jet card programs allow travelers to purchase flight hours in advance at a fixed rate. This can provide cost savings and ease of planning for frequent travelers.
Compare Operators: Different charter companies may offer varying rates and services. It is essential to compare options and read reviews to find the best fit for your needs.
Be Flexible with Travel Dates: Flexibility with travel dates can lead to better pricing. Off-peak travel times may yield lower rates compared to peak travel seasons.
